Multi-Criteria Feature Selection Based Intrusion Detection for Internet of Things Big Data

Summary
This study introduces LVW-MECO, a novel intrusion detection model for Internet of Things (IoT) big data. It improves accuracy by selecting relevant traffic features, enhancing IoT security and data integrity.
Area of Science:
- Computer Science
- Cybersecurity
- Network Security
Background:
- The proliferation of Internet of Things (IoT) devices generates massive amounts of big data, creating significant cybersecurity challenges.
- Real-time network attack detection in resource-constrained IoT environments is difficult due to data complexity and varied traffic feature formats.
- Existing intrusion detection systems struggle with irrelevant features, impacting the speed and accuracy of model training.
Purpose of the Study:
- To develop an effective intrusion detection system for safeguarding IoT big data.
- To address the challenge of irrelevant features in IoT network traffic data that hinder detection accuracy.
- To introduce a novel model that enhances the precision of intrusion detection in IoT environments.
Main Methods:
- The study proposes the LVW-MECO (Las Vegas Wrapper enhanced with multiple evaluation criteria) model.
- LVW-MECO utilizes the Las Vegas Wrapper (LVW) algorithm integrated with multiple evaluation criteria.
- The model is designed to identify pertinent features from IoT network data for improved intrusion detection.
Main Results:
- Experimental results demonstrate the efficacy of LVW-MECO in addressing critical IoT security issues.
- The proposed model significantly enhances intrusion detection performance in IoT networks.
- LVW-MECO effectively improves the accuracy of detecting network attacks by selecting relevant features.
Conclusions:
- LVW-MECO offers a robust solution for enhancing the security of IoT big data.
- The model contributes to safeguarding IoT data integrity and promotes a more secure IoT ecosystem.
- Accurate feature selection is crucial for effective intrusion detection in complex IoT environments.
